Output 38e2db817b8cb2033eb35d6a10a24fe67159c650e78a535ae4ea4635376d95fc:0

value
135448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673efdb585c3518c0f8e82be1dd75c06e871137b OP_EQUAL
address
3B6vyznyqoP1UT7jxC1wdBaXPYd4TTWLdd
transaction
38e2db817b8cb2033eb35d6a10a24fe67159c650e78a535ae4ea4635376d95fc
confirmations
184577
spent
true